Recognizing Various Types of Sprinkler Systems



While evaluating numerous lawn sprinkler, home owners will locate numerous choices customized to various landscaping requirements. One of the most common kinds consist of drip watering, spray lawn sprinklers, and rotary lawn sprinklers. Trickle watering supplies water straight to the plant roots, making it highly efficient for yards and blossom beds. Spray sprinklers, which distribute water in a fan-shaped pattern, are optimal for small to tool yards and can cover details areas successfully. Rotating sprinklers, on the other hand, launch water in a turning way, making them appropriate for larger yards where also coverage is important. Sprinkler tune-up. Property owners might also consider soaker hose pipes, which are developed to seep water gradually along their length, supplying a gentle watering technique. Each system has its advantages and is ideal matched for particular landscape design types, making sure that homeowners can select the most appropriate automatic sprinkler for their distinct exterior environments


Examining Water Pressure and Supply



How can homeowners guarantee their lawn sprinkler operates successfully? Evaluating water stress and supply is crucial in this process. Homeowners need to initially gauge their water stress, generally varying from 30 to 80 psi. A pressure gauge can be affixed to an outdoor faucet for exact readings. Low water pressure might necessitate the installation of a booster pump, while excessively high pressure can harm the sprinkler system and need stress regulation.Additionally, examining the supply of water is essential. Property owners need to think about the volume of water offered, especially throughout height use hours. This can be figured out by calculating the result of several taps or hoses running simultaneously. Making sure that the water supply satisfies the system's requirements will stop completely dry areas and unequal watering in the landscape. By resolving both water stress and supply, home owners can choose a suitable automatic sprinkler that satisfies their landscaping needs successfully.

Seasonal Adjustments Needed



As the seasons adjustment, changing the automatic sprinkler becomes crucial for preserving its performance and making certain ideal plant health. In springtime, home owners should enhance sprinkling duration to accommodate brand-new development, while monitoring rains to avoid overwatering. Summer typically needs the most significant modifications; timers might require to be readied to run during cooler hours to minimize dissipation. As autumn techniques, reducing watering regularity permits plants to get ready for inactivity. In winter, many systems ought to be winterized to stop damage from freezing temperatures. Routinely checking and changing the system based on seasonal demands not only promotes healthy landscaping but additionally boosts water preservation, eventually prolonging the life expectancy of the lawn sprinkler system while optimizing its efficiency.

Just how Do I Winterize My Lawn Sprinkler?





To winterize an automatic sprinkler, one should initially turn off the water, then drain pipes the system totally. Additionally, using pressed air to burn out remaining water from the lines stops cold and possible damage.
